What is the role of an expert appraiser in a seizure process in Chile?
An appraiser plays a fundamental role in a seizure process in Chile. Its function is to evaluate and determine the value of seized assets in an impartial and objective manner. Your appraisal report serves as the basis for determining the amount to be paid or valuing the assets in the foreclosure process.

What are the legal regulations governing background checks in the financial services field in Costa Rica?
In the field of financial services in Costa Rica, background checks are regulated by specific laws. The Law against Usury and its Regulations establish provisions for the evaluation of the creditworthiness of clients in financial institutions. These regulations seek to ensure that background checks are carried out fairly and transparently, avoiding abusive practices. Furthermore, client privacy must be protected and the information collected must be used exclusively for purposes related to the provision of financial services.
What are the responsibilities of employers in Bolivia regarding withholding and paying payroll taxes?
Employers in Bolivia have the responsibility of withholding and paying taxes on the payroll of their employees, complying with the rates and deadlines established by current tax legislation.
